Day 03 : Wadi El Seboua

Explore the temple of Wadi El Seboua which was dedicated by Ramses II to the two Gods Amon Ra and Ra Harmakis. The temple features a sphinx-lined avenue and was once converted to a church by early Christians. Then Sail to Amada and explore the Temple of Amada, the oldest of Lake Nasser’s monuments and home to some of the most finely and vibrant reliefs.enjoy with the Nubian Show onboard. overnight at Amada.

Day 02 : Lake Nasser

Abu Simbel– Lake Nasser. A modern feat of engineering, the High Dam contains 18 times the amount of material used in the construction of Cheops, the largest pyramid at Giza. The by-product for this awesome construction is Lake Nasser – the world’s largest artificial lake. This morning set sail on Lake Nasser. The first of many hidden gems you’ll see is Kasr Ibrim, an ancient Nubian citadel. Information about the site is provided from the ship’s sundeck as entrance to the site is not permitted. En route to Wadi El Seboua, explore the Temple of Amada, the oldest of Lake Nasser’s monuments and home to some of the most finely and vibrant reliefs.
